In particular, the restriction that an instance cannot also be used as a class has been lifted in OWL 2.  In particular, see http://www.w3.org/TR/2009/WD-owl2-new-features-20090421/#F12:_Punning

To put it simply, I was told to keep the ontology in OWL-DL so as to do reasoning better. I think it had to do something with in OWL Full that a Class and an instance could be the same making it difficult to isolate out the instances.
